Re: What Paper have you bought/recieved lately?
In case anyone is looking to play with lokta paper, it's on sale at Jerry's Artarama (no, that isn't me!). It's a tad on the thick side, and it doesn't soak up MC as well as unryu (some fibers work free on complex models), but it behaves pretty well for models that don't have super-thin appendages. And the colors are quite nice -- some of the pieces are basically the same color on both sides, but others are tinted differently on each side.
